Well, you're a little too late but I'll inform here when I'm able to test again.

I made a couple changes to the map. I added the island of Ulleung to the right which you can use to attack Dancon in the North or Pohang in the south. The Island belongs to South Korea in reality but I made it "neutral" so it won't affect any bonuses and you don't get a bonus for it either. Also on the left side of the map I made a change so you can attack from Seosang to Kangryong and vice versa.

I made these changes so the games wouldn't be so straightforward and there would be different tactics to use.

Don't worry Moros. It will be included. Because Okinawa is so far from the main islands I will have to include it in it's own little box somewhere at the bottom of the map. I've already hit the pixel limit vertically so I can't include it in the map any other way. I don't want to make the main islands any smaller because there already were some problems trying to fit double digits inside territories in the Nagasaki Prefecture.

Balancing the map is the hardest thing to figure out with this map. I want to make the map so that each prefecture is a bonus. As you can see from the link below there's a lot of small size prefectures in the south but as you go north the prefectures get bigger and bigger in size.

http://upload.wikimedia.org/wikipedia/commons/thumb/b/bc/Regions_and_Prefectures_of_Japan_2.svg/500px-Regions_and_Prefectures_of_Japan_2.svg.png

I try to fit in as many territories in the map as I can but when some prefectures could fit well over 20 territories in the north, I can only fit under 10 in the south. Hokkaido isn't a problem because it has subprefectures so I can easily slice it to smaller pieces. I don't want to make a map where the starting positions would already decide the game.
